Artificial intelligence (AI) is creeping into music , from composition, arrangement to performance. This trend is also exploding in many countries, leading to heated debates.
Regarding this issue, diva Thanh Lam shared with Dan Tri reporter: "AI is a part of life, but can never compare to human creativity. Humans have emotions, how can technology compare?"
The female artist added: "Someone joked that 'robots will sing better than professional singers, including Thanh Lam'. However, when working directly with AI-based audio software, I realized that artificial intelligence cannot compete with the human brain and heart."

Despite the rapid development of technology, Thanh Lam has remained steadfast in her commitment to the emotional value of music, which has helped her maintain her form throughout nearly four decades of singing. Currently, the singer of “Giọt Nắng Bến Kh” still regularly appears in major art programs, affirming her position as a leading diva.
Recently, Thanh Lam was announced to participate in the Jazz Concert - IMMERSER program, a special music night gathering the top names of world jazz music.
In particular, the program features the participation of "Jazz Knight" Niels Lan Doky, an internationally renowned Vietnamese pianist who has performed at Carnegie Hall (USA), Royal Albert Hall (UK) and Blue Note (Japan).
In addition, two famous artists - Felix Pastorius (bass guitar, USA) and Jonas Johansen (drums, Denmark) - will also come to Ho Chi Minh City to perform in the program on November 15.

Thanh Lam revealed that she collaborated with Niels Lan Doky more than 20 years ago on the album Asian Sessions , when she was only 30 years old and had just given birth to her third child.
"This time, he returned to Vietnam, I am very happy to meet him again. In the upcoming concert, I will sing the songs recorded on his CD. This is a feeling of both excitement and nervousness," the diva shared.
During the concert, Thanh Lam also had a special duet with Ha Tran. "We both discussed carefully for the joint performance. Singing jazz is singing in a wide range, full of improvisation, so I believe when standing on stage with Ha Tran, we will let our emotions guide us," said the female singer.
